An announcement from Reckitt ( (GB:RKT) ) is now available.
Reckitt has completed the sale of its Essential Home business to private equity firm Advent International, while retaining a 30% equity stake in the acquisition vehicle, marking a significant step in its strategy to streamline operations around higher-growth, higher-margin consumer health and hygiene brands. The company plans to return excess capital from the transaction to shareholders via a proposed special dividend of around US$2.2 billion and an associated share consolidation, on top of its ongoing buyback programme and ordinary dividend policy, underlining a shareholder-friendly capital allocation approach as it sharpens its strategic focus; Essential Home will be excluded from like-for-like net revenue growth metrics for full-year 2025, which may affect how investors assess Reckitt’s topline performance.

More about Reckitt
Reckitt Benckiser Group is a global consumer goods company focused on health and hygiene products, with a portfolio of well-known brands such as Dettol, Durex, Finish, Gaviscon, Harpic, Lysol, Mucinex, Nurofen, Strepsils, Vanish and Veet. The group targets everyday consumer needs with science-backed solutions, positioning itself around protecting, healing and nurturing in pursuit of a cleaner, healthier world, while emphasising sustainability, access to healthcare and community support.
